1876 E. & G. G. Hook & Hastings; 2001 Andover organ at Saint Joseph’s Cathedral, Buffalo, NY (Opus 828)

The Buffalo Shuffle

…revisiting old haunts with Joseph McCabe and friends of the Organ Historical Society.

Hour 1

HARRY WARREN: Shuffle off to BuffaloChris Elliott (1926 Wurlitzer/Shea’s Performing Arts Center, Buffalo, NY) CPE Productions 104

*J.P. SWEELINCK: Malle SijmenGail Archer (1948 Schlicker/Kenmore Presbyterian Church)

*J.S. BACH: Allegro, from Trio Sonata No. 5 in C, BWV 429 –Frederick Teardo (1966 Schlicker/First Trinity Evangelical Lutheran Church, Tonawanda)

*DUDLEY BUCK: Variations on “The Last Rose of Summer”. TRADITIONAL: Hymn, I sing the mighty power of GodTom Trenny (1932 Schlicker/Saint Francis Xavier Church)

*JOHANN PACHELBEL: Variations on Herzlich tut mich verlangen –Rhonda Sider Edgington (1895 Felgemaker/Ascension Catholic Church, North Tonawanda)

*DAVID CONTE: Prelude & Fugue (In Memoriam Nadia Boulanger). HUBERT PARRY: Hymn Tune Repton (Dear Lord and Father of Mankind) –Ken Cowan (1876 E. & G. G. Hook & Hastings; 2001 Andover/Saint Joseph’s Cathedral, Buffalo, NY)

Hour 2

*FAIN, RUSSELL & MILLS: Turkish TowelScott Foppiano (1926 Wurlitzer/Shea’s Performing Arts Center, Buffalo, NY)

*PIETRO YON: Humoresque, from L’Organo Primitivo –David Bond (1970 Noehren/First Presbyterian Church, Buffalo, NY)

*GIROLAMO FRESCOBALDI (arranged Respighi, transcribed Sowerby): Passacaglia –Peter Stoltzfus (1928 Skinner/Baker Memorial United Methodist Church, East Aurora, NY)

*ALEXANDRE GUILMANT: Variations on an Old Polish Carol –Bruce Stevens (1860 Garret House/Saint Stephen Catholic Church)

*FELIX MENDELSSOHN (transcribed Barnes): Wedding March –W. Randolph Bourne (1919 Votteler-Holtkamp-Sparling/Jordan River Missionary Baptist Church, Buffalo, NY)

*MARCEL DUPRÉ: Prelude & Fugue in f, Opus. 7, no. 2. HUBERT PARRY: Hymn tune, Rustington (Round the Lord in glory seated) –Will Headlee (1903 Kimball/Saint Louis Catholic Church)

*PERCY FLETCHER: Fountain ReverieJustin Hartz (1933 Wurlitzer/Forest Lawn Cemetery Chapel, Buffalo, NY)

*ARTHUR HARRIS: Prelude –J. R. Daniels (1906 Barckhoff/First Universalist Church, Middleport, NY)

SAMMY FAIN: I’ll be seeing youChris Elliott (1926 Wurlitzer/Shea’s Performing Arts Center, Buffalo, NY) CPE Productions 105

Most performances (those marked with *) were recorded during the Organ Historical Society’s 2004 National Convention, featuring instruments in and around Buffalo, New York. A four-CD album from that (and other) OHS conventions, as well as pictures of instruments, is available online.
